All extensions which allow you to add a calendar to your wiki are collected in Category:Calendar extensions, but I don't know if any of them support Jalali calendars. If you have a Google account or if you can get one, you might be able to do it by adding http://code.google.com/p/jalali-gcal (a script) to your Google calendar. If that works, you can choose from a number of extensions that allow you to embed a Google calendar within your wiki (see Category:Calendar extensions).
